Beautiful Raquel needs a patient, understanding, gentle adopter. She's never experinced those things from a human before and she doesn't quite understand them yet. Raquel originally came from an overcrowded home in Erie County where she was neglected and ignored by the humans. She and a few of her housemates made their way to a shelter here in Westmoreland County where she stayed for about 6 months while volunteers worked hard to gain her trust. Sadly, that shelter had to close their doors so Raquel came to us at Pet Freinds in the hopes that a home environment would help her come out of her shell. Progress has been slow and she is still very fearful and can come off as a mean girl. While Raquel is loved and safe in her foster home, we would love to see her move into a permanent situation so she won't ever need to move around again. It is possible she would be happier and better suited for barn-cat life away from people and those homes would be considered. Ultimately, we'd love to see her go into a quiet home with a loving, patient family. She may never be a lap cat or even be terribly social but she is a gorgeous girl who deserves a chance at a soft place to land.
